output is set equal to contextOllama does not honor a separate output (max output tokens) reliably through the OpenAI-compatible surface that @ai-sdk/openai-compatible speaks to. If you set output near 16384 you will see the stream cut off mid-response with no error.
The workaround used here is to make output formally equal to context. The model still decides when to stop on its own; we just stop clipping it on the client side.
timeout and headerTimeout are bumped to 20 minutes (1200000 ms). Cloud models occasionally queue for several minutes during peak load, and the default AI SDK timeouts will fire long before that.
M2.7 is the smaller / faster sibling of M3 — better when latency matters more than recall. Use it for explore / code-reviewer / qa-engineer agents where you want quick turn-around on a single file or a small diff. For whole-repository reasoning, prefer M3.
A slightly tighter top-k than other presets in this set — helps M2.7 stay focused on the most relevant tool-call argument values without losing useful diversity.
This preset does not declare variants, so the OpenCode reasoning-effort selector will be unavailable for this model. Use the default model selection.
If you want explicit effort control anyway, you can add the standard block — Ollama will ignore unknown values rather than error out:
